Saquon Barkley continues ACL recovery with this glimpse of his absolutely absurd old-growth sequoia trunks

About nine months ago, Saquon Barkley went down and stayed down. It was Week 2, Soldier Field, an innocuous tackle along the Bears sideline. But as Barkely was helped off, unable to put any weight on his right leg, football fans feared the worst. Soon enough, the worst was confirmed—Barkley had torn his right ACL, including a partial tear of his meniscus. On October 30th, he underwent surgery and the recovery process began in full.

Slowly but surely, Barkley has worked his way back from that devastating injury. In April, the Giants gave us a glimpse of his progress, showcasing some of the downright masochistic workouts Barkley had been doing to strengthen his newly reconstructed knee.

Now, thanks to a photo posted to Saquon’s Twitter account on Wednesday, we know those workouts have been paying off BIG TIME.
